Search



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

The purpose of the | basic 

Gloss
Spacetrue
tReference set
descriptor| is to describe the format of all other
Gloss
Spacetrue
treference sets
that may be included in a release. A Descriptor held within the |
Gloss
Spacetrue
tReference set
Descriptor| describes the referencedComponentIdfield and the additional fields for the
Gloss
Spacetrue
treference sets
it describes. Each field is described using a
Gloss
Spacetrue
tconcept
in the metadata. The type of each field is also described in the same way.

Patterns allow a number of different types of

Gloss
Spacetrue
treference set
to be defined, each of which will conform to the specified pattern, having the same
Gloss
Spacetrue
trelease file
format. The file format of each
Gloss
Spacetrue
treference set
pattern is described by a Descriptor Template. This Descriptor Template describes the format and number of additional fields held against members of
Gloss
Spacetrue
treference sets
conforming to the pattern, and provides an envelope within which those additional fields may be further refined for each
Gloss
Spacetrue
treference set
conforming to the pattern. The Descriptor Template for each pattern is provided in the section describing that pattern.

Each defined

Gloss
Spacetrue
treference set
that conforms to a pattern will have its own Descriptor, that describes its own specific properties, and although
Gloss
Spacetrue
treference set
field types must still conform to the Descriptor Template for the pattern, each field type may be further constrained using data sub-types specified in the metadata
Gloss
thierarchy
. This provides some level of
Gloss
Spacetrue
trefinement
to the
Gloss
Spacetrue
tconstraints
that may be applied to a
Gloss
Spacetrue
treference set
conforming to a particular pattern.

...

set
 file structure enables representation of subsets fo SNOMED CT components. However, the reference set format is extensible, allowing it to be used for a wide range of other purposes. For more details about the requirements that reference sets can address please see the Practical Guide to Reference Sets

The basic reference set structure can be extended by adding one or more fields. Each of these fields will hold additional specific values related to each member. Three general data types are supported in the additional columns. These are

  • Specref
    tInteger
  • Specref
    RefType(data type)
    tString
     and
  • Gloss
    tComponent
     (a reference to a 
    Gloss
    PreSpacefalse
    tSNOMED CT component
    )

Finer grained interpretation of these data types can also be specified using the a special metadata references set known as the 

Concept
t900000000000456007|Reference set descriptor|
.

The 

Gloss
tReference Set
 patterns that are supported as part of the 
Gloss
tInternational Edition
 are documented in 5.2 Reference Set Types. Additional 
Gloss
treference set
 patterns can also be created as part of an extension to support additional use case (see 4.1.2. Extending the Basic Reference Set Member File Format).

Scroll Pagebreak

...

The next table summarizes the use cases for

Gloss
treference sets
(one per row) that are described in the following sections, and shows which
Gloss
Spacetrue
treference set
patterns are used in each case:

...

Patterns

...

Use cases

...

*

...

Attribute value type

...

(C)*

...

 

Concept
t900000000000496009|Simple map type reference set (foundation metadata concept)|
(S)

...

 

Concept
t||
(IISSSC)

...

*

...

Language

...

(C)*

...

*

...

Query Specification

...

(CCS)*

...

*

...

Annotation

...

(S)*

...

 

Concept
t900000000000521006|Association type reference set (foundation metadata concept)|
(C)

...

 

Concept
t||
(IC)

...

 

Concept
t||
 

...

Refinability of

Gloss
trelationships

...

*

...

Gloss
Spacetrue
tICD-10
mapping

...

*

...

*

...

Inactivation indicator

...

*

...

CVT3 map

...

*

...

SNOMED RT map

...

*

...

Gloss
Spacetrue
tLanguage
Gloss
tdialect

...

*

...

Gloss
Spacetrue
tLanguage
Gloss
Spacetrue
tdialect
with context

...

*

...

Intension

Gloss
Spacetrue
treference set
specification

...

*

...

Image

Specref
RefType(field)
tannotation

...

*

...

Short

Specref
RefType(field)
tannotation

...

*

...

Descriptive

Specref
RefType(field)
tannotation

...

*

...

reason for inactivation

...

*

...

RF1 Subset representation

...

*

...

*

...

Note: The letters shown after each pattern indicate the type and number of additional fields held against each member of a

Gloss
Spacetrue
treference set
conforming to that pattern, where 'C' is short for
Gloss
tcomponent
, 'S' is short for
Specref
RefType(data type)
tString
and 'I' is short for Integer .

Example:

Gloss
Spacetrue
tReference sets
conforming to the |
Gloss
Spacetrue
tAttribute value
type| (C) pattern will have one additional field held against each member, a component reference;
Gloss
Spacetrue
treference sets
conforming to the |Simple type| pattern will have no additional fields held against each member.